What will you be doing?
Subsea7 are looking for a skilled SAP Ariba Specialist to join our IT SAP support team in Westhill, Aberdeen office on a permanent basis.
The SAP Ariba Specialist will join Subsea7's existing team of SAP support experts and will report into the SAP SCM Team Lead. This role will also work closely with the Global SAP Manager and stakeholders from the Supply Chain Management business community.
Ariba has been installed and operational within Subsea7 for several years but with our current global programme to move the ERP system from ECC to S4, a requirement has been identified to increase the team size in this space.
Ariba modules in scope include: Ariba Sourcing, Ariba Contracts, Ariba Supplier Lifecycle Performance.
* Promote global functional and IT Support standard processes within Subsea7.
* Work closely with the SAP Support Team, the SCM business and third-party support providers to deliver robust and 'fit for purpose' solutions.
* Identify opportunities for Subsea7 to gain efficiencies from using our SAP solutions in a more efficient way.
* Support the SAP SCM Team Lead and Global SAP Manager in roadmap planning & delivery.
* Prioritise and deliver approved Change Requests and support calls for related modules of SAP and SAP Ariba.
* Manage & coordinate testing of all configuration changes made to SAP Ariba.
* Proactively engages with software & consulting partners to understand future technology trends and define their relevance and potential to Subsea7.
* Provide support and assistance to super user communities in SCM.
* Provide necessary input & support to end users - countries supported include UK, Norway, US, Mexico, Brazil, Asia Pacific, France, and Africa.
* Assist with the translation of business requirements into SAP functionality and manage the expectations of the business where appropriate.
* Accountable for adherence to security and architectural standards for SAP related systems, processes and services.
